Additional Job Duties : include inbound calls, triaging patient calls / complaints, education for families and staff, complex case coordination, medication refills, rooming video visit patients, and prior authorization management.

Job Summary :

Provides services as a patient navigator throughout the continuum of care.

Job Responsibilities and Requirements :

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Functions as a liaison for management staff, administration, physicians, managed care companies, community organizations, and other customers.
  • Collaborates with physicians and advanced practice providers to ensure quality outcomes. Coordinates efforts for treatment and promotes quality improvement and educational efforts.
  • Compiles data, tracks outcomes, and makes recommendations for process improvement.
  • Provides referrals / support for follow-up care for patients who are uninsured or underinsured.
  • Utilizes the nursing process of assessment, planning, intervention, and evaluation in all patient encounters.
  • Assists medical provider with processing of diagnostic results bringing significant values to the provider’s attention.

Exhibits knowledge of tests and procedures and their significance as related to patient care.

Recognizes the implementation of dosages, interactions, side effects, adverse effects, routes of administration of drugs as they apply to individual patients.

Uses knowledge of medications in instructing patients about medication therapy.

  • Establishes working relationships teaching protocols for patient education, family counseling and general public information.
  • Works in a constant state of alertness and safe manner.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
